How long did the MMPI take you?
It took me about an hour and 15 minutes. They gave me 2 hours to complete but the POC told me a lot of ppl go over 2 hours and they let them complete it anyway.
Best advice I can give you is don't try to "cheat" the test, answer as honestly as possible, and don't think too much about the questions. Some questions are worded very strangely, and you'll get the same question twice but worded differently. For example, "I'm the life of the party at social gatherings." Answer true or false. A few questions later you'll get "I avoid making contact at social gatherings." Stay consistent and you'll be fine.
